"Excel小白也能懂:Rank函数轻松上手"

◷ 2024-07-03 12:45:16 #

Excel小白也能懂:Rank函数轻松上手

在Excel中,函数的使用是提升数据处理能力的关键。其中,RANK函数是一个非常实用但经常被忽视的工具。对于Excel小白来说,掌握RANK函数,不仅能够让数据呈现更加直观,还能在数据分析中占据一席之地。下面,就让我们一起探索如何轻松上手RANK函数。

一、了解RANK函数的基本概念

RANK函数是Excel中用于返回某个数值在数据集中的相对排名的函数。它有两种形式:RANKRANK.EQ。其中,RANK函数是旧版Excel中的函数,而RANK.EQ是在较新版本的Excel中推荐的函数,两者的功能基本相同。

二、RANK函数的语法和参数

RANK函数的语法如下:

scssRANK(number, ref, [order])

其中:

  • number:需要计算排名的数值。
  • ref:包含要计算排名的数值的单元格区域或数组。
  • order:可选参数,指定排名的方式。如果为0(或省略),则按降序排名;如果为任何非零值,则按升序排名。

三、RANK函数的使用方法

  1. 排序单列数据

假设我们有一列数据在A2:A10中,我们想要得到每个数值的排名。可以在B2单元格中输入以下公式:

=RANK(A2, $A$2:$A$10, 0)

然后将这个公式向下拖动到B10单元格,Excel会自动更新每个单元格的引用。

  1. 排序多列数据

如果你想要同时考虑多列数据来进行排名,可以使用RANK.EQ函数结合INDEXMATCH函数。假设我们有两列数据分别在A2:A10和B2:B10中,我们想要基于这两列数据的总和来进行排名。可以在C2单元格中输入以下公式:

excel=RANK.EQ(SUM(A2, B2), INDEX(SUM(A$2:A$10, B$2:B$10), 0), 0)

然后将这个公式向下拖动到C10单元格。

  1. 自定义排序规则

如果你想按照自定义的规则进行排序,可以结合IF函数和RANK函数。例如,假设我们有一列数据,我们想要对大于10的数值给予更高的排名。可以在D2单元格中输入以下公式:

excel=RANK.EQ(IF(A2>10, A2+1000, A2), IF(A$2:A$10>10, A$2:A$10+1000, A$2:A$10), 0)

然后将这个公式向下拖动到D10单元格。

四、RANK函数的注意事项

  1. RANK函数返回的排名是整数,如果有多个数值相同,则它们的排名也相同,但会留下排名空缺。例如,如果有两个数值并列第一名,则下一个数值将是第三名。
  2. 如果ref参数中的数值是文本格式,RANK函数会将其转换为数字进行排名。
  3. RANK函数对numberref中的空单元格或错误值会返回错误结果。

通过以上的介绍,相信你已经对Excel中的RANK函数有了更深入的了解。虽然它只是一个简单的函数,但在实际的数据处理和分析中,它能够帮助你快速得到直观的数据排名,为你的工作和学习带来便利。无论是Excel小白还是资深用户,都值得花时间去掌握这个函数。

  • #"Excel内容重排实战:让你的数据更美观易读"#"Excel内容重排实战:让你的数据更美观易读"
  • #分页符空白页怎么处理?Excel和Word实用教程来帮忙!#分页符空白页怎么处理?Excel和Word实用教程来帮忙!
  • #教你如何玩转Excel的Ctrl+E,7个技巧让你轻松上手!#教你如何玩转Excel的Ctrl+E,7个技巧让你轻松上手!
  • #Word教程网分享:Excel2010工作簿命名秘诀#Word教程网分享:Excel2010工作簿命名秘诀
  • #Excel教程:身份证号快速转年龄,轻松上手!#Excel教程:身份证号快速转年龄,轻松上手!
  • #Excel单元格批注攻略:快速学会添加与删除操作#Excel单元格批注攻略:快速学会添加与删除操作
  • #Excel虚线分割线大揭秘,教你轻松搞定分割问题!#Excel虚线分割线大揭秘,教你轻松搞定分割问题!
  • #Word教程网Excel教程:轻松去极值求平均,提升数据处理能力!#Word教程网Excel教程:轻松去极值求平均,提升数据处理能力!
  • #Excel2010插入备注教程,助你轻松掌握技巧!#Excel2010插入备注教程,助你轻松掌握技巧!
  • #Excel进阶教程:工作表数量增加,操作更便捷!#Excel进阶教程:工作表数量增加,操作更便捷!